Output abfb9866529ab6aca0ceb216d8c572bde0a95600f3724e8dc033993172ed7fab:0

value
3578864120
script pubkey
OP_0 OP_PUSHBYTES_20 dd5ae5767d4361c9578e657731533e6318816e18
address
tb1qm4dw2anagdsuj4uwv4mnz5e7vvvgzmsc9ga9me
transaction
abfb9866529ab6aca0ceb216d8c572bde0a95600f3724e8dc033993172ed7fab
confirmations
106030
spent
true